Feb 11, 2006 (KHARTOUM) — Federal Minister of Health Dr Tabitha Butrus has announced the enforcement of the no-smoking law in all government institutions and the private sector.
During the quarterly meeting between the ministry and the media bodies today she said a no-smoking policy had been adopted by the Ministry of Health in accordance with the anti-tobacco law, which would be published in the press.
Butrus urged all other ministries to follow the example of the Ministry of Health because of the harmful effect smoking has on health, pointing out that any breach of this law would be punished.
